Wellness is not a single-dimensional concept; rather, it requires a holistic approach that nurtures all aspects of our being. It encompasses a state of harmony among the various elements that constitute our lives. These elements include:

Physical Wellness: This aspect focuses on maintaining a healthy body through regular exercise, proper nutrition, adequate sleep, and the avoidance of harmful habits.

Mental Wellness: Mental wellness involves nurturing a positive mindset, managing stress, and engaging in activities that stimulate cognitive functions.

Emotional Wellness: Emotional wellness entails recognizing and expressing emotions in a healthy manner, developing resilience, and fostering meaningful relationships.

Spiritual Wellness: This element emphasizes finding purpose, meaning, and inner peace through practices like meditation, mindfulness, or connecting with nature.

Social Wellness: Social wellness revolves around building and maintaining supportive relationships, fostering a sense of community, and cultivating empathy and compassion.

1. Prioritize Self-Care

Self-care is the foundation of wellness. It involves taking time for ourselves, acknowledging our needs, and ensuring that we are nurturing our bodies and minds. This could mean carving out time for regular exercise, preparing nutritious meals, or simply taking a few minutes each day to practice deep breathing or mindfulness.

Example: Emily, a busy marketing executive, made a conscious decision to prioritize self-care. She wakes up early every morning to practice yoga and meditation. This routine not only helps her stay physically fit but also sets a positive tone for the day, allowing her to face challenges with a calm and centered mind.

2. Embrace Mindfulness

In a fast-paced world, mindfulness offers us a way to reconnect with the present moment and foster mental clarity. Mindful practices, such as meditation or mindful eating, can significantly reduce stress and anxiety, promoting a sense of balance and well-being.

Example: Michael, a college student, struggled with managing stress during exams. After learning about mindfulness, he started incorporating short meditation sessions into his study routine. This practice not only improved his focus and academic performance but also positively impacted his overall well-being.

3. Find Joy in Movement

Regular physical activity is not only essential for physical health but also contributes to mental and emotional well-being. Engaging in activities that bring joy and pleasure can transform exercise from a chore into a rewarding experience.

Example: Sarah, a young professional, used to find exercise monotonous until she discovered dance classes. Now, she attends dance sessions regularly, which not only keeps her physically fit but also brings joy and self-expression into her life.

4. Cultivate Gratitude

Practicing gratitude is a powerful tool in enhancing emotional wellness. By focusing on the positive aspects of our lives and expressing gratitude for them, we can foster resilience and improve our overall outlook on life.

Example: John, a retired veteran, struggled with feelings of isolation. However, by keeping a gratitude journal and noting down three things he was thankful for each day, he gradually shifted his perspective and started appreciating the little joys in life, leading to a more fulfilling retirement.

5. Nourish Meaningful Connections

Building and maintaining meaningful relationships is crucial for social wellness. Investing time and effort in nurturing connections with family, friends, and community members can provide a support system during challenging times and enhance our sense of belonging.

Example: The residents of a small neighborhood came together to create a community garden. Working side by side, they not only cultivated fresh produce but also strengthened their bonds and fostered a sense of camaraderie, making the neighborhood a happier and more cohesive place to live.

6. Pursue Lifelong Learning

Intellectual wellness involves stimulating our minds and continuously learning new things. Engaging in activities that challenge our intellect can improve cognitive function, creativity, and problem-solving abilities.

Example: Mary, a retiree, felt a lack of purpose after leaving her job. She decided to pursue her passion for painting by enrolling in art classes. This new creative pursuit not only enriched her life but also sparked a newfound sense of fulfillment and purpose.

7. Connect with Nature

Spending time in nature can have a profound impact on our well-being. Whether it's taking a walk in the park, hiking in the mountains, or simply sitting by a lake, nature has a unique way of rejuvenating our souls and providing a sense of peace and tranquility.

Example: Alex, a busy city-dweller, felt overwhelmed by the constant noise and hustle of urban life. He decided to take regular weekend trips to nearby nature reserves, where he could unwind, disconnect from technology, and recharge amidst the beauty of the natural world.

8. Practice Acts of Kindness

Acts of kindness not only benefit the recipient but also contribute to our own well-being. Whether it's helping a neighbor, volunteering for a cause, or expressing compassion towards others, spreading kindness can create a positive ripple effect in our lives and communities.

Example: Emma, a young professional, began volunteering at a local animal shelter. Her compassionate actions not only brought joy to the rescued animals but also helped her develop a stronger sense of empathy and purpose in her life.
